Know what needs attention.

An existing site can have several moving parts: a domain, hosting, software, plugins and outside services. We start by understanding that setup and who controls each part. That makes it easier to discuss practical care without promising a plan before seeing the site.

  • Review of the current website setup
  • Software and content update needs
  • Clear ownership and access requirements

Support the everyday details.

Changing hours, new services, broken links and outdated information can make a good website less useful. Ongoing care keeps those details part of the conversation alongside maintenance and technical improvements. The care scope should match how often the business and its site change.

Connect care with the bigger picture.

Website maintenance is most useful when it supports customer experience. Search visibility, usable contact paths and accurate information depend on a site that remains current. We can discuss care as part of a broader plan or review what your current provider already handles.

Can you review a site built by someone else?

We can begin with a review of its platform, access and needs. Compatibility and the work required determine the next step.

Is a care plan the same for every business?

No. A small informational site and a frequently updated site have different needs. The consultation helps identify a suitable scope.
